Emergency Damage Restoration: DIY vs. Professional Help
| Situation | DIY? | Call a Pro? | Why |
|---|---|---|---|
| Small sink overflow on tile floor | Yes | No | Easy to clean up and dry. |
| Flooded basement with standing water | No | Yes | Needs specialized equipment and expertise. |
| Wet drywall behind cabinets | No | Yes | Needs specialized drying equipment and techniques. |
| Water damage from burst pipe | No | Yes | Needs immediate attention to prevent further damage. |
| Fire damage to living room | No | Yes | Needs specialized cleaning and restoration techniques. |
| Mold growth in attic | No | Yes | Needs specialized equipment and expertise to safely remove mold. |
